一个关于使用微软企业库的问题。
最近用微软企业库2.0来做开发,碰到了一个问题,
Database db = DatabaseFactory.CreateDatabase("MEFASIS_DB");
实例化这个类时候,调用db.ExecuteDataSet("....")方法时报错,然后跟踪执行,
protected override void DeriveParameters(DbCommand discoveryCommand)
{
OracleCommandBuilder.DeriveParameters((OracleCommand)discoveryCommand);
}
执行到这个方法时报错,{"ORA-00931: 缺失标识符\nORA-06512: 在 \"SYS.DBMS_UTILITY\", line 114\nORA-06512: 在 line 1\n"};
之前做过测试,用自己的DBUtility层来处理数据操作没有任何问题,所以不存在sql、oracle连接的问题,想一下大家,有人碰到过这个问题没?